Friday Triad: Inspired by @ladamenails

It's that time of the month again for a Triad post. This month's inspiration was chosen by Joyce, that was done by @ladamenails

I liked the combination of the two sets of animal print with the foil. So I decided to do the same. Let me show you.

I started with two coats of Ulta3 black satin on my thumb and pinky. On the rest of my nails I have two coats of Hean 402. I then stamped the same image from Lina Get Wild! 1 on my index and ring finger, on my middle finger another, with Nicole Diary black.
I then stamped a line from Lina Feeling Shapely 1 with ND black on my index and ring finger. It's the easiest way to make sure I had a straight line. I "coloured" in one side of my nail with black satin and top coated.
Once it was dry (read 20 odd mins later) I painted on some foil glue over the black portion and once that was dry, stuck the foil to it. I used a water based top coat on my nails with the foil, After that a coat of Seche. I don't think I quite waited long enough as the foil still shrunk, but I think it looks pretty cool.

#52weeknailchallenge: foil

I was both excited and nervous for this prompt... I have foils, but I've never used them before and they always seemed a little finicky to me. Let me show you what I did.

I started with two coats of Essence gossip girl on my thumb, index finger and pinky. On my middle and ring finger I have three coats of Hean 870.
I top coated my middle and ring finger as I was going to use the foil on them. I waited about 20 mins  and then used Nicole Diary foil glue. I tried for a brush strokey distressed look, but it didn't quite work.
On my index finger I stamped a single line with Nicole Diary black from Lina feeling shapely 1. I then used a piece of foil immediately after wiping some alcohol on the back of the foil. It didn't transfer as nicely as I wanted it to, but at least its there.

Friday Triad: Inspired by @manicure.d

Time for the monthly Triad post. This month it was my turn to choose the inspiration, so I went with this mani by @manicure.d. I just loved the look of the metallic with the marble. I know some people (eyes Joyce) was a little daunted by the fact that actual watermarbling was involved in achieving the look. Let me show you what I did.

I started with two coats of China Glaze swatch out! on my ring finger. On my thumb, index, middle finger and pinky I started with a coat of Tip Top perfect look. I then stamped an image from Lina @tanya_wish collab with Nicole Diary black.
I added another coat of perfect look. Once that was dry I stamped another marble looking image from Lina make your mark 8 with Mundo de Unas light grey. I then added another stamp from Lina @kombucha_witch collab with BPS gold.
I top coated and waited for it to dry as I was going to use vinyls. I used half moon vinyls from TwinkledT and painted a coat of swatch out! in the area between the vinyl and my cuticle, removing the vinyl immediately.
